(6) The EZ6 counting scale, with six keys and a standard RS-232 port, offers flexibility in weighing and counting. A zero key will eliminate the container weight. A sample size key lets you select the number of parts to hand count onto the pan. A count key develops the average piece weight. The print key will send the results to a printer or PC. A clear key will display the net weight and the units key will change the selected unit of measure.
